How Sid Hudson's Opposing Batting Average Compares to Similar Players

Sid Hudson posted a career Opposing Batting Average of .274, near the starting pitcher average of .260 — a profile that tracked closely with league norms. His strongest Opposing Batting Average season came in 1941, posting .249, near the starting pitcher average of .257 that year. The highest point came in 1951 at .297, above the starting pitcher average of .256 that year. Production slipped through the final seasons. The figure moved from .265 in 1952 to .268 in 1953 and .288 in 1954. The decline marked the closing chapter of the career. One of the more consistent Opposing Batting Average producers of his era, the career line shows near-average output with little season-to-season variance across 12 seasons.
